Table 6.A - Fields in the Window Definition screen
Note:
All undefined windows will have their window number dis-
played in the alarm summary screen to aid with window assign-
ment. Once the window definition is complete, these place holders
may be removed by entering a space into the name field.
Field
Description
Window
Number of the window being defined. A number from 1 to the total number of
windows in your system.
Name
Enter the name (up to 14 alphanumeric characters) for this window. This
name will appear in the Alarm Summary Screen and other places in
T/MonXM.
Description
When the cursor is moved to the Description field the name will appear in the
field. This is the default. Press Enter to accept the default or enter a descrip-
tion up to 30 characters long. This description will appear in the title bar of the
COS/LIVE window.
Function Key
Description
F1
Move to a specific window to edit. T/MonXM will prompt for window number.
F2
Activates the BSU Definition Screen to define the relay addresses where
T/MonXM will direct alarm status.
F3
Deletes the current window entry. Window 1 can be re-named, but not
deleted.
F4
Takes you to the Site Controls Category Definition screen.
F8
Saves the Window Definition database and returns to the File Maintenance
menu.
F10/Esc
Returns to the File Maintenance screen without saving any changes.
